If your flight from Jorhat experiences a delay, the airline is typically required to provide you with information and assistance based on the length of the delay. Generally, if your flight is delayed for more than a few hours, you may be entitled to refreshments, meals, and possibly accommodation, depending on the circumstances.
In cases of flight cancellations, airlines must inform passengers as soon as possible. If you find yourself in this situation, you have the right to choose whether to be rerouted or to receive a full refund for your ticket. Compensation may also be due if the cancellation is within the airline's control.

To ensure you maximize your rights during such unfortunate events, it is advisable to keep all documentation related to your travel. This includes keeping boarding passes, receipts for expenses incurred due to delays or cancellations, and any official communication from the airline. This information can be helpful when filing a compensation claim.
